Subject: Memtrace cut-over complete

Team,

Cut-over to Memtrace v2 for GPU memory profiling finished last night. Old v1 agents are disabled; any tickets referencing v1 dashboards should be closed as resolved-by-migration. Sampling overhead is now under 2% and allocation traces include kernel names. Known gap: profiles older than 30 days were not migrated. Point customers at the v2 docs for setup questions. For reference when troubleshooting, the agent now runs with the following configuration.

settings of bagaf-bawip:
[aldax]
port = 5000
region = south-4
host = aldax.brasklabs.corp
team = brivan
timeout_ms = 2000
retries = 2

Subject: Loan crates — Thursday run

Dispatch: two sealed crates from the Halloway Loan go to the Merrowfield Gallery Thursday, 08:00 pickup, Bay 4. Climate van only. Registrar signs on arrival; no partial hand-offs. Treat the route as need-to-know. The confidential courier hand-over instruction appears on the line below.

courier memo of yajof-yawep: the ulaix silath courier leaves the casax ledger at gate 3093 under passcode 598820

## Step 7: Configure the bounce processor

The Mailwren bounce processor must authenticate against the Plumeroute delivery API before it can classify hard and soft bounces. Verify that the worker count matches the queue partition setting from Step 5, and confirm the retry backoff is set to exponential. Then, in the processor's environment file, add the line that sets the API secret:

secret setting of fawig-tawip: RELAY_SECRET3=e04